Question:
What role does an upstream oxygen sensor play in my vehicle?
Answer: An upstream oxygen sensor, like the JESBEN 22693-7S000, measures the amount of oxygen in the exhaust gases before they enter the catalytic converter. It plays a crucial role in helping the engine control module adjust the air-fuel mixture for optimal performance. A properly functioning oxygen sensor improves fuel efficiency and reduces harmful emissions, ensuring your vehicle runs smoothly. -

Question:
How does a faulty oxygen sensor affect my vehicle's emissions?
Answer: A faulty oxygen sensor can lead to improper air-fuel mixture, causing higher emissions and failing emission tests. If the sensor sends incorrect data to the engine control unit, it can trigger the engine to run rich (too much fuel) or lean (too much air). Question:
What does AFR mean concerning oxygen sensors?
Answer: AFR stands for Air-Fuel Ratio. It represents the ratio of air to fuel in the combustion process. An upstream O2 sensor, like the JESBEN 22693-7S000, monitors this ratio and ensures optimal combustion by providing accurate feedback to the engine control unit. Maintaining the correct AFR is essential for engine efficiency and emissions control. -
Question:
How do I maintain my oxygen sensor to prolong its lifespan?
Answer: To maintain your oxygen sensor’s lifespan, ensure your engine is properly tuned and free from oil leaks, as contaminants can damage the sensor. Regularly check for exhaust leaks, which can cause false readings, and keep your vehicle’s air-fuel mixture balanced. Proper care helps ensure longer sensor life and reliable vehicle performance. -
